The first WENO scheme was constructed by Liu, Osher and Chan in their pio-neering paper (Liu et al., 1994) for a third-order finite volume version. This fine-tuning of an existing algorithm is implemented by training a rather small neural network to modify the smoothness indicators of the WENO scheme in order to improve the numerical results especially at discontinuities. Another advantage is that the final reconstructed polynomial on the target cell is a polynomial of the same degree as the polynomial over the big stencil, while the classical finite difference WENO reconstruction can only be obtained for specific points inside the target interval. Weighted ENO (WENO) techniques use a convex combination of all candidate substencils to obtain high-order accuracy in smooth regions while keeping the essentially non-oscillatory property. why does victor decide to marry elizabeth immediately. examples are used to provide concrete illustrations and the corresponding Matlab codes can be downloaded from the web.
